impervious

Bedeutung (Englisch)

  1. Unaffected or unable to be affected by something.
  2. Preventive of any penetration; impenetrable, impermeable, particularly of water.
  3. Immune to damage or effect.

Ausgesprochen als (IPA)
/ɪmˈpɜːvi.əs/
Etymologie (Englisch)

From Latin impervius (“that cannot be passed through”), from in- (“not”) + pervius (“letting things through”).
